    Rated 5 out of 5 stars

    Excellent value

    Posted .
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    This phone is an excellent value. Sure, you could impress your friends with a flagship Samsung, or LG product. But unless you're doing side-by-side comparisons, the camera is not going to make a big difference. For most everyday tasks, this Moto G4 excels. The screen images are bright and sharp. I have small hands, but 5.5" still does not feel large, maybe because it seems lighter than other phones of that size. The battery life is great. I can go a whole day of moderate usage without recharging. Unless you're coming from a flagship phone, you probably won't miss any feature in this phone. The only exception in my mind is that the phone does not support NFC. If that's not a deal-breaker, then you have to consider whether the features in a flagship are worth the extra $400-$500 that you would pay. I also believe that this Moto G4 compares very favorably with other phones in the low- to mid-priced segment.

    Rated 5 out of 5 stars

    Excellent Phone, Outstanding Price

    Posted .
    This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.

    I was in the market to replace my 1st Generation Moto G, as it was beginning to slow, running out of storage space, causing me to have to tailor or eliminate apps, as well as closely monitor other system functions. It had upgraded from Android 4.4 to 5.1 little over a year ago, and I was ready for a device with Android 6. I performed an extensive search, trying to balance a reputable manufacturer (brand loyalty not being a major factor), good device reviews, with an attractive price. I've now had this phone for 2 weeks and I am extremely pleased. It has what I need in a smartphone -- unlocked GSM (I'm off to Europe in August for a few weeks), running Android 6, with good screen size, sharpness and clarity, decent memory capability with the option to add an internal SD card. So far, its performance has been stellar (acknowledging the very short time span) -- fast processing speed, good display size and clarity, good battery life, excellent style and feel. At $199, with a $50 Best Buy reward gift card in return (which I received yesterday in the mail), I paid slightly less for this Moto G than my older version in 2013. To say the least, I am very pleased with this purchase. I do expect to get several more good years of service from this new generation Moto G, with at least another future manufacturer-pushed Android update.
